James Island put another one in the bag on Monday to keep their undefeated season alive. They sure made it a nail-biter, but they managed to escape with a 5-3 victory over the Bluffton Bobcats. That's more bragging rights for James Island, who also won the pair's last head-to-head.
Kyle Stock spent all seven innings on the mound, and it's clear why: he surrendered just one earned (and two unearned) runs on six hits and racked up 13 Ks.
At the plate, Stow Rogers was solid, scoring a run while going 2-for-4.
James Island pushed their record up to 8-0-1 with that win, which was their tenth straight at home dating back to last season. As for Bluffton, they have been struggling recently as they've lost three of their last four matchups, which put a noticeable dent in their 4-4 record this season.
James Island will have a chance to go back-to-back against Bluffton: the pair's next game is a rematch scheduled at 6:30 p.m. on Wednesday.
